C# 把字符串按照A-Z的顺序排列,保存在一个数组中。先增加一个新的字符串,将它插入到数组中 10

并保持该数组是有序的。希望答案简单点是作业10分奖励谢谢... 并保持该数组是有序的。
希望答案简单点 是作业
10分奖励谢谢
展开
 我来答
lzh3452
2012-03-11 · TA获得超过1044个赞
知道小有建树答主
回答量:1168
采纳率:100%
帮助的人:850万
展开全部
最简单的就是用list,如下:
List<string> listStr = new List<string>();//创建List
listStr.Add("Z");
listStr.Add("Y");
listStr.Add("C");//向List中加入元素,不像数组,List可以无限的加下去,没有越界问题
listStr.Sort();//排序,结果就是“C”“Y”“Z”了,
如果你已经有一个字符串数组了,比如string[] str ={"Y","X","Z","B","C","A"};那么可以直接这样创建List:List<string> listStr = str.ToList<string>();
这就是最简单的了!
cdiv
2012-03-11 · TA获得超过127个赞
知道小有建树答主
回答量:350
采纳率:100%
帮助的人:123万
展开全部
原理:
A-Z的ASCII码是多少?(自己搜一下)
string[] _c= [Z的地址]-[A的地址] //设定一下数组的长度
int j=0;
for(int i=[A的地址];i<[Z的地址];i++){
_c[j]=char(i);
j++;
}

以上只是原理,具体的自己考虑一下,毕竟是作业……
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式